Ganesh Chaturthi is believed to be the birth anniversary of the deity. According to Hindu mythology, Goddess Parvati created him with dirt and asked him to guard while she bathed. When Lord Shiva came to visit his wife, Ganesha did not let him in, which made The Destructor furious. Oblivious to the fact that the child that stood guard was his own son, Lord Shiva used his Trishula to behead him. Later when Goddess Parvati made Lord Shiva realise his mistake, he gave his son a new life. Only this time the human head was replaced by an elephant head.

Lord Ganesha’s big head symbolises great thinking. His small eyes represent concentration, the trunk symbolises adaptability and big stomach represents a celebration of life. Lord Ganesha became the first deity to be worshipped in Hindu mythology.
